Physical Therapist Salary in Auburn, Maine

The median physical therapist salary in Auburn, ME is $88,925 per year, which is 9% below the national median and 9% below the Maine state average.

Physical Therapist Salary in Auburn by Experience

In Auburn, an entry-level physical therapist earns around $61,880, while experienced professionals earn up to $116,480 per year. The local cost of living index is 89% of the national average.

How to Become a Physical Therapist in Auburn

Education

Most physical therapist positions require a doctoral degree. Auburn and the surrounding Maine area have institutions offering relevant programs.

Job Outlook

Nationally, physical therapist employment is projected to grow 15% over the next decade (much faster than average). Demand in Auburn may vary based on local industry and population growth.
